Pion Production inπ−−pInteractions at Energies 790, 830, and 870 MeV

Abstract
Single-pion production has been studied in the reactions πpππ+n and πpππ0p at 790, 830, and 870 MeV. A total of 4193 events in these two channels, divided approximately equally between the three energies, have been identified. The most interesting feature of the data is the tendency for events to concentrate at high values of mππ and low values of four-momentum transfer. These effects are discussed in terms of conventional isobar models and a model involving two-pion exchange. Partial cross sections for the reactions studied are reported for each energy.
